3. Define the
Threshold settings.
These thresholds define how the tool will categorize the patient's heart rate based on the
breath hold recording.
Variable Beat to Beat Threshold : Max beat to beat variability before the HR Rhythm is
classified as "Variable".
Irregular Threshold : Max number of irregular beats before the HR Rhythm is classified
as "Irregular".
Highly Irregular Threshold : Max number of irregular beats before the HR Rhythm is
classified as "Highly Irregular".
NOTE:
Each cell allows you to configure an alert message, if needed. Alert messages are
read-only and cannot be edited.

5.3 Build a cardiac protocol using Auto Gating

Use this procedure to build a cardiac protocol using Auto Gating.
Considerations
GE cardiac protocols that use Auto Gating are set to a GE defined profile. Auto Gating
automatically provides suggested settings based on the selected profile for any ECG-gated
acquisition, if an ECG recording has been done.
